Over the past few weeks students have been participating in book clubs during reading workshop. Students first worked in non-fiction book clubs, then across genres book clubs, and finally character book clubs. Each book club has had a different genre focus, as well as different teaching points to help students delve deeper into texts. However, each book club encourages students to "read, think and wonder" independently, and then again with their peers through discussions.
